Whitelist

Trusted senders whose messages aren't checked for spam.

What a whitelist is

A whitelist (allowlist) is a set of rules that identifies trusted senders. Their messages still go through antivirus scanning, but are not scored by the anti-spam engine and are always delivered.

Adding to the whitelist

Go to Rules → Whitelist. You can add:

Don't whitelist public domains (gmail.com, yahoo.com) — spammers frequently spoof sender addresses. Trust specific IP addresses or your partners' corporate domains instead.

Per-user whitelist

Each user can manage their own whitelist through the customer portal, or via links in quarantine digest emails. Messages from added senders are delivered directly to that user.
